Research And Product Development Of Shoulder Muscle Protection In Throwing Sports

Throwing is a movement that requires the upper arm muscles to drive and regulate the movements of the upper limbs.Force muscles are stronger,which drive the upper limb movements;the rotator cuff muscle group is responsible for adjusting the position and direction of the humerus.In the course of throwing,athletes not only need to train repeatedly,but also to complete technical requirements.Force muscle s are not prone to fatigue,the supraspinatus muscle of the rotator cuff muscles is fragile and prone to fatigue.Repeated movement of the muscle does not completely recover from fatigue,will break the balance of power between the muscles,so that the muscles contact with the adjacent bones,causing muscle damage,further muscle tear occurs.In order to protect the muscle in the human shoulder muscles,the protection of the shoulder muscles can be started from the fatigue of delaying the muscles.Muscle fatigue is not only related to the number of muscle contraction,but also related to the size of the muscle force.External force can share the muscle force,reduce the muscl e force,increase the number of movement,delay the time of fatigue,prolong the balance of the entire upper limb muscle strength and achieve the purpose of protecting muscles.The purpose of this subject is to delay the fatigue of the shoulder muscles during the course of throwing movement after the influence of protective equipment.The goal of this research is to develop a series of protective clothing.The main research contents of this paper are as follows:1.Study on the theory of muscle injury in throwingThe biomechanical principle of acute and chronic injury of the shoulder muscles is founded in the throwing movement.Research on the biomechanical protection theory of human shoulder in the condition of throwing movement with the spring oscillator model.The feasibility of replacing muscle force with external force in the shoulder was discussed.2.The establishment of human shoulder muscle protection modelCT scanning is able to obtain human shoulder image data.The scanning data is processed by mimics16.0 software,which can obtain the human musculoskeletal data.The shoulder muscle model is established in ABAQUS.According to the theoretical study of the shoulder muscle protection,the parameters of the ABAQUS are adjusted to simulate,and the relevant parameters are obtained.3.The design and making of protective clothingStudy the prototype of body shape under throwing motion static and dynamic.Determine the clothing style of the effective fixed protection device,and make the protective clothing production,then verify the protective performance of protective clothing and evaluate clothing comfort subjectively.This paper constructs a complete set of research system,which contains biomechanics,simulation theory,sports injury,clothing fabric selection,design and development of clothing styles of protective clothing by the research on the above three aspects.
